Sniffnet — Cross-Platform Network Traffic Monitor with Real-Time Charts

Sniffnet is an open-source application written in Rust that lets you monitor your internet traffic in real time with intuitive charts, detailed connection data, and custom alerts.

Introduction

Sniffnet makes network monitoring accessible to everyone. Instead of wading through raw packet dumps, it presents real-time traffic data in a clean graphical interface with charts, maps, and alerts.

What Sniffnet Does

  • Captures and classifies network packets by protocol, host, and application layer
  • Displays live bandwidth charts showing incoming and outgoing traffic
  • Identifies remote hosts and geolocates them on an interactive map
  • Triggers custom notifications when traffic thresholds are exceeded
  • Exports captured data for offline analysis

Architecture Overview

Sniffnet is built in Rust using the pcap library for packet capture and the iced framework for its cross-platform GUI. It runs a background capture thread that feeds parsed packet metadata into the rendering pipeline, keeping the UI responsive even under heavy traffic. No data leaves your machine.

Self-Hosting & Configuration

  • Requires administrative or root privileges for raw packet capture
  • Select a network adapter on first launch; supports Wi-Fi, Ethernet, and VPN interfaces
  • Configure notification thresholds for bytes, packets, or specific hosts
  • Choose between multiple visual themes and chart styles
  • Available on Linux, macOS, and Windows with native installers

Key Features

  • Entirely local and privacy-respecting — no telemetry, no cloud
  • Real-time geographic mapping of remote connections
  • Application-layer protocol identification (HTTP, DNS, TLS, SSH, and more)
  • Lightweight Rust binary with low CPU and memory footprint
  • Fully open source under MIT/Apache-2.0 dual license

Comparison with Similar Tools

  • Wireshark — far more powerful for deep packet inspection but steeper learning curve; Sniffnet focuses on overview monitoring
  • bandwhich — terminal-only bandwidth tool per process; Sniffnet adds a GUI, geo-mapping, and alerts
  • ntopng — enterprise-grade network analytics server; Sniffnet is a lightweight desktop app with zero setup
  • nethogs — shows per-process bandwidth in the terminal; Sniffnet provides richer visualization

FAQ

Q: Does Sniffnet require a server or daemon? A: No. It runs as a standalone desktop application with no background service required.

Q: Can it monitor traffic on remote machines? A: Sniffnet monitors the local machine only. For remote use, run it directly on the target host.

Q: Which protocols does it recognize? A: It classifies traffic at the transport and application layers, covering TCP, UDP, ICMP, HTTP, DNS, TLS, SSH, DHCP, and more.

Q: Is it suitable for production server monitoring? A: It is designed as a desktop tool. For server-grade monitoring, consider Prometheus or Netdata.
